Compartilhar via


Tutorial: Criar um compartilhamento de arquivo SMB do Azure e conectá-lo a uma VM do Windows usando o portal do Azure

Os Arquivos do Azure oferecem compartilhamentos de arquivos totalmente gerenciados na nuvem que são acessíveis por meio do Protocolo SMB ou do Protocolo NFS (Network File System) padrão do setor. Neste tutorial, você aprenderá algumas maneiras de usar um compartilhamento de arquivo SMB do Azure em uma VM (máquina virtual) do Windows.

Se você não tiver uma assinatura do Azure, crie uma conta gratuita antes de começar.

  • Criar uma conta de armazenamento
  • Criar um compartilhamento de arquivos
  • Implantar uma máquina virtual
  • Conectar-se à VM
  • Monte um compartilhamento de arquivo do Azure para a VM
  • Criar e excluir um instantâneo de compartilhamento

Aplica-se a

Tipo de compartilhamento de arquivos SMB NFS
Compartilhamentos de arquivos padrão (GPv2), LRS/ZRS Sim Não
Compartilhamentos de arquivos padrão (GPv2), GRS/GZRS Sim Não
Compartilhamento de arquivos premium (FileStorage), LRS/ZRS Sim Não

Introdução

Criar uma conta de armazenamento

Antes de trabalhar com um compartilhamento de arquivo do Azure, crie uma conta de armazenamento do Azure.

Uma conta de armazenamento é um pool compartilhado de armazenamento no qual você pode implantar um compartilhamento de arquivos do Azure ou outros recursos de armazenamento como blobs ou filas. Uma conta de armazenamento pode conter uma quantidade ilimitada de compartilhamentos. Um compartilhamento pode conter uma quantidade ilimitada de arquivos, até os limites de capacidade da conta de armazenamento.

Para criar uma conta de armazenamento usando o portal do Azure:

  1. Em Serviços do Azure, selecione Contas de armazenamento.

  2. Selecione + Criar para criar uma conta de armazenamento.

  3. Em Detalhes do projeto, selecione a assinatura do Azure na qual você deseja criar a conta de armazenamento. Se você tiver apenas uma assinatura, ela deverá ser a padrão.

  4. Para criar um grupo de recursos, selecione Criar e insira um nome como myexamplegroup.

  5. Em Detalhes da instância, forneça um nome para a conta de armazenamento. Pode ser necessário adicionar alguns números aleatórios para torná-lo um nome globalmente exclusivo. Um nome da conta de armazenamento deve estar em minúsculas, só incluir números e ter entre 3 e 24 caracteres. Anote o nome da sua conta de armazenamento. Você o usará mais tarde.

  6. Em Região, selecione a região em que você deseja criar a conta de armazenamento.

  7. Em Desempenho, mantenha o valor padrão de Standard.

  8. Em Redundância, selecione LRS (armazenamento com redundância local).

    Captura de tela que mostra como inserir os detalhes de projeto e instância para uma conta de armazenamento usando o portal do Azure.

  9. Selecione Revisar para revisar as configurações. O Azure executará uma validação final.

  10. Após a conclusão da validação, escolha Criar. Você deverá ver uma notificação de que a implantação está em andamento.

Criar um compartilhamento de arquivo do Azure

Em seguida, crie um compartilhamento de arquivo SMB do Azure.

  1. Quando a implantação da conta de armazenamento do Azure for concluída, selecione Ir para o recurso.

  2. Selecione Compartilhamento de arquivos no painel da conta de armazenamento.

    Captura de tela mostrando como selecionar compartilhamentos de arquivos no painel da conta de armazenamento.

  3. Selecione + Compartilhamento de Arquivo.

    Captura de tela mostrando como criar um novo compartilhamento de arquivos.

  4. Nomeie o novo compartilhamento de arquivo qsfileshare e deixe a Transação otimizada selecionada para Camada.

  5. Selecione a guia Backup. Por padrão, backup é habilitado quando você cria um compartilhamento de arquivos do Azure usando o portal do Azure. Se você quiser desabilitar o backup para o compartilhamento de arquivo, desmarque a caixa de seleção Habilitar backup. Se você quiser habilitar o backup, poderá deixar os padrões ou criar um novo Cofre dos Serviços de Recuperação na mesma região e assinatura da conta de armazenamento. Para criar uma política de backup, selecione Criar uma política.

    Captura de tela mostrando como habilitar ou desabilitar o backup de compartilhamento de arquivos.

  6. Selecione Revisar + criar e, em seguida, Criar para criar o compartilhamento de arquivo.

  7. Crie um novo arquivo txt chamado qsTestFile no computador local.

  8. Selecione o novo compartilhamento de arquivo e, no local do compartilhamento de arquivo, selecione Carregar.

    Captura de tela mostrando como carregar um arquivo no novo compartilhamento de arquivos.

  9. Navegue até o local onde você criou o arquivo .txt > selecione qsTestFile.txt > selecione Carregar.

Implantar uma máquina virtual

Até agora, você criou uma conta de armazenamento do Azure e um compartilhamento de arquivo contendo um arquivo. Em seguida, crie uma VM do Azure para representar o servidor local.

  1. Expanda o menu no lado esquerdo do portal e selecione Criar um recurso no canto superior esquerdo do portal do Azure.

  2. Em Serviços populares, selecione Máquinas virtuais.

  3. Na guia Básico, em Detalhes do projeto, selecione o grupo de recursos que você criou anteriormente.

    Captura de tela da guia Básico com as informações da VM preenchidas.

  4. Em Detalhes da instância, nomeie a VM qsVM.

  5. Para Tipo de segurança, selecione Standard.

  6. Para Imagem, selecione Windows Server 2022 Datacenter: Azure Edition – x64 Gen2.

  7. Deixe as configurações padrão para Região, Opções de disponibilidade e Tamanho.

  8. Em Conta de administrador, adicione um Nome de usuário e insira uma Senha para a VM.

  9. Em Regras de porta de entrada, escolha Permitir portas selecionadas e, em seguida, selecione RDP (3389) e HTTP na lista suspensa.

  10. Selecione Examinar + criar.

  11. Selecione Criar. A criação de uma nova VM levará alguns minutos para ser concluída.

  12. Após a conclusão da implantação da VM, selecione Ir para o recurso.

Conectar-se à sua VM

Agora que você criou a VM, conecte-se a ela para montar o compartilhamento de arquivo.

  1. Selecione Conectar na página de propriedades da máquina virtual.

    Captura de tela da guia VM, +Conectar está realçado.

  2. Na página Conectar-se à máquina virtual, mantenha as opções padrão para se conectar por endereço IP no número da porta3389 e selecione Baixar arquivo RDP.

  3. Abra o arquivo RDP baixado e selecione Conectar quando solicitado.

  4. Na janela Segurança do Windows, selecione Mais opções e Usar uma conta diferente. Digite o nome de usuário como localhost\nome de usuário,em que <nome de usuário> é o nome do usuário administrador da VM que você criou para a máquina virtual. Insira a senha que você criou para a máquina virtual e selecione OK.

    Captura de tela do prompt de logon da VM, “mais opções” está realçado.

  5. Você pode receber um aviso do certificado durante o processo de logon. Selecione Sim ou Continuar para criar a conexão.

Mapeie o compartilhamento de arquivo do Azure para uma unidade do Windows

  1. No portal do Azure, navegue até o compartilhamento de arquivo qsfileshare e selecione Conectar.

  2. Selecione uma letra da unidade e, em seguida, Mostrar script.

  3. Copie o script e cole-o no Bloco de notas.

    Captura de tela que mostra o conteúdo da caixa que você deve copiar e colar no Bloco de notas.

  4. Na VM, abra o PowerShell, cole o conteúdo do Bloco de notas e pressione ENTER para executar o comando. Ele deverá mapear a unidade.

Criar um instantâneo de compartilhamento

Agora que você mapeou a unidade, crie um instantâneo.

  1. No portal, navegue até seu compartilhamento de arquivo, selecione Instantâneos, selecione + Adicionar instantâneo e OK.

    Captura de tela da guia de instantâneos da conta de armazenamento.

  2. Na VM, abra qstestfile.txt e digite "Este arquivo foi modificado". Salve e feche o arquivo.

  3. Crie outro instantâneo.

Procurar um instantâneo de compartilhamento

  1. No compartilhamento de arquivo, selecione Instantâneos.

  2. Na guia Instantâneos, selecione o primeiro instantâneo da lista.

    Captura de tela da guia Instantâneos, o primeiro instantâneo está realçado.

  3. Abra esse instantâneo e selecione qsTestFile.txt.

Restaurar de um instantâneo

  1. Na guia de instantâneo do compartilhamento de arquivo, clique com o botão direito do mouse em qsTestFile e selecione o botão Restaurar.

    Captura de tela da guia de instantâneos com qstestfile selecionado e a restauração realçada.

  2. Selecione Substituir arquivo original e, em seguida, OK.

    Captura de tela do pop-up Restaurar, a opção Substituir arquivo original está selecionada.

  3. Na VM, abra o arquivo. A versão não modificada foi restaurada.

Excluir um instantâneo de compartilhamento

  1. Antes de excluir um instantâneo de compartilhamento, você precisará remover todos os bloqueios na conta de armazenamento. Navegue até a conta de armazenamento que você criou para este tutorial e selecione Configurações>Bloqueios. Se algum bloqueio estiver listado, exclua-o.

  2. No compartilhamento de arquivo, selecione Instantâneos.

  3. Na guia Instantâneos, selecione o último instantâneo da lista e escolha Excluir.

    Captura de tela da guia Instantâneos, o último instantâneo está selecionado e o botão excluir está realçado.

Usar um instantâneo de compartilhamento no Windows

Assim como acontece com instantâneos locais do VSS, você pode exibir os instantâneos de seu compartilhamento de arquivo do Azure montado usando a guia Versões anteriores.

  1. No Explorador de Arquivos, localize o compartilhamento montado.

    Captura de tela de um compartilhamento montado no Explorador de Arquivos.

  2. Selecione qsTestFile.txt e > clique com o botão direito do mouse e selecione Propriedades no menu.

    Captura de tela do menu do botão direito para um diretório selecionado.

  3. Selecione Versões Anteriores para ver a lista de instantâneos de compartilhamento para esse diretório.

  4. Selecione Abrir para abrir o instantâneo.

    Captura de tela da guia “Versões anteriores”.

Restaurar de uma versão anterior

  1. Selecione Restaurar. Esta ação copia o conteúdo de todo o diretório recursivamente para o local original no momento da criação do instantâneo.

    Captura de tela da guia “Versões anteriores” com o botão de restauração realçado na mensagem de aviso.

    Observação

    Se o arquivo não tiver sido alterado, você não verá uma versão anterior desse arquivo porque ele tem a mesma versão do instantâneo. Isso é consistente com a maneira como isso funciona em um servidor de arquivos do Windows.

Limpar os recursos

Após a conclusão, exclua o grupo de recursos. A exclusão do grupo de recursos exclui a conta de armazenamento, o compartilhamento de arquivos do Azure e outros recursos implantados dentro do grupo de recursos.

Se houver bloqueios na conta de armazenamento, você precisará removê-los primeiro. Navegue até a conta de armazenamento e selecione Configurações>Bloqueios. Se algum bloqueio estiver listado, exclua-o.

Talvez você também precise excluir o cofre dos Serviços de Recuperação Backup do Azure antes de ter permissão para excluir o grupo de recursos.

  1. Selecione Início e Grupos de recursos.
  2. Selecione o grupo de recursos que você quer excluir.
  3. Selecione Excluir grupo de recursos. Uma janela é aberta e exibe um aviso sobre os recursos que serão excluídos com o grupo de recursos.
  4. Insira o nome do grupo de recursos e selecione Excluir.

Próxima etapa